tvN’s new Monday Tuesday drama Spring Fever is gaining strong global attention, quickly proving its popularity outside Korea.

According to FlixPatrol, a site that tracks OTT rankings, Spring Fever ranked No. 2 worldwide in Amazon Prime Video’s TV Shows category just three days after its release (as of January 7).

The drama also entered the Top 10 in 34 countries, showing impressive international reach. In particular, it claimed No. 1 spots in Malaysia and Thailand, highlighting its strong presence in Asia.

Along with its global ranking success, Spring Fever is also drawing major online buzz. Digital clips released ahead of the broadcast each surpassed 1 million views, helping the drama record the highest pre marketing views in tvN drama history.

Viewers have responded positively, praising the chemistry between Ahn Bo Hyun and Lee Joo Bin, while also noting the drama’s fresh tone and engaging storytelling.
